The redirector was the only host that spoke TLS, so its TLS lived inside
it. The roster host needs the same listener, and that made the choice
explicit: share this code or copy it.
Copying it is what already went wrong. On 2026-08-11 the Rust redirector
served one certificate while the container served another. ProtoSSL
caches the server certificate per backend, so the redirector -- the first
TLS connection of a session -- decided what the client expected, and
every later service failed its handshake. Silently: Python's socketserver
swallows ssl.SSLError as OSError. Three gates went to it. One place to
configure TLS is the structural fix, so it exists before the second host
does rather than after.
Split along the line the architecture already draws:
openfut-tls how to build an acceptor. Game-independent.
Knows nothing about which suites any client
offers.
adapter-fifa17::tls what FIFA 17 was OBSERVED to offer: the six
enabled suites, the two refused, the TLS 1.2
window, the EA SNI. Plain strings, so the
adapter keeps its lean dependencies -- reading
a card table should not build OpenSSL.
redirector-host joins the two. Chooses no cipher of its own.
Behaviour is unchanged, and shown to be:
* tests/fifa17_tls_profile.rs carries over every case from the deleted
module -- FIFA's eight suites negotiate AES256-GCM-SHA384, each enabled
suite works alone, RC4-only is refused, ECDHE-only is refused. Deleting
a module must not quietly delete its evidence.
* one test pins the composed values literally against the host as it was
when gates 1-14 passed. A "pure refactor" that cannot fail is not a
claim, it is an assumption.
* the rebuilt binary self-tests to the same TLSv1.2 / AES256-GCM-SHA384
the retail client negotiated at 17:09 today.
Two improvements fall out of having one place to look:
* the startup banner now prints cert_sha256. The mismatch above raised no
error at startup and broke the client much later with nothing logged;
it is now the first line of the log.
* tls_min/tls_max print as TLSv1.2 rather than SslVersion(771). This line
is gate evidence and gets read by people.
Nothing deployed and nothing restarted: FIFA is mid-session on the
running redirector, which is untouched.

OpenFUT
Offline Ultimate Team — like SPT, but for FIFA 23.
OpenFUT replaces EA's retired FUT servers with a fully offline, single-player backend. You own FIFA 23 legitimately. You just want to keep playing after EA shut down the servers.

Core is game-independent. It speaks a clean REST API and knows nothing about FIFA 23 internals.
Bridge is FIFA-specific. It speaks FIFA 23's wire protocol and translates it into Core API calls. Bridge is where all reverse engineering work happens.

Design Principles
- Offline-first. No EA account required. No internet connection needed.
- Single-player only. This is not a multiplayer server emulator.
- Data-driven. All cards, packs, SBCs, and objectives are JSON files. Everything is moddable.
- Clean architecture. Core has zero knowledge of FIFA 23. Bridge has zero game logic.
- No copyrighted assets. No real player images, no EA trademarks in data files.
